Long-Term Analysis Of Pm2.5 Elemental Composition And Source Contributions In Coastal Urban Environments Of Corpus Christi And Houston In Texas, Sai Deepak Pinakana, Jeremy A. Sarnat, Amit U. Raysoni
School of Earth, Environmental, & Marine Sciences Faculty Publications
Long-term assessments of fine particulate matter play a key role in identifying persistent and emerging emission contributors. Coastal urban areas are highly susceptible to transboundary dust and wildfire events in addition to local pollution sources. Multi-decadal assessments in these regions using chemical speciation data could offer insights into major pollutant sources and their trends. This study utilizes nearly two decades of PM2.5 elemental composition data at two major coastal cities in Texas: Houston and Corpus Christi. Fourteen trace elements were analyzed to characterize the seasonal variability and long-term source evolution using a combination of Spearman’s correlation analysis, principal component analysis, …

Multiple Secondary Risks Triggered By Rapid Rising Of Groundwater Level And Corresponding Tactics In The North China Plain, Yanjun Shen, Fubao Sun, Congqiang Liu, Fengchang Wu
Bulletin of Chinese Academy of Sciences (Chinese Version)
In recent years, following the implementation of the South-to-North Water Diversion Project and comprehensive control of groundwater over-exploitation, coupled with natural factors such as more frequent and intensified extreme rainstorms, the groundwater level at large extent of the North China Plain has stopped declining and even started rising, with gradual recovery of groundwater storage. Nevertheless, the rapid rise in groundwater levels has disrupted the long-standing hydrological-geological-ecological balance shaped by prolonged over-extraction, triggering multiple secondary risks. The rebounding water level markedly exacerbates potential seismic liquefaction hazards at construction sites and raises risks of water seepage, anti-float failure, and structural damage for …

Aeroradio-Spectrometric Geothermal Analysis Of Abeokuta, Southwestern Nigeria, Fidelis O. Ogunsanwo
Tanzania Journal of Science
Weathered basement terrains of Precambrian origin are increasingly recognized as important targets for geothermal assessment and renewable energy exploration; yet systematic assessments integrating airborne radiometric data remain limited in south-western Nigeria. This study applies an aeroradio-spectrometric approach to evaluate and quantify the radiogenic heat production, geothermal gradient, and lithospheric heat flow associated with the diverse lithological assemblages of the Abeokuta area, southwestern Nigeria. The study area comprises of six lithological units, namely; biotite–garnet gneiss and schist, porphyroblastic gneiss, migmatite, pegmatite intrusions, and sedimentary successions of sand-clay-shale and sandstone–limestone. The concentrations of uranium (238U), thorium (232Th), and potassium (40K) were extracted …

Quantitative Mapping And Mitigation Of Light Pollution At Erau, Desireé Robinson, Marcus Flesher, Axon Deadrick, Conner Callahan, Jarrett Usui, Josef Kaelin, Douglas Griswold, Raiden Keefer, Harrison A. Zimmermann, Cole Gresham, Maya Curtis, Ahnika Gee
Discovery Day - Daytona Beach
Light pollution is an increasingly urgent environmental and public safety concern that affects energy costs, astronomical research, ecological systems, human health, and aviation. At Embry-Riddle Aeronautical University (ERAU), artificial lighting from campus infrastructure and adjacent airport operations contributes to elevated skyglow, limiting the performance of the university’s 1-meter telescope and degrading the nighttime environment. This project seeks to quantitatively map and analyze light pollution across the ERAU Daytona Beach campus using custom-built Sky Quality Meters (SQMs) integrated with environmental sensors and mounted on an unmanned aerial system (UAS). By collecting calibrated sky brightness measurements at multiple altitudes and geospatial coordinates, …

Contrasting Coastal Dune Environments In Chile, Aurora Christianson
Discovery Day - Daytona Beach
Emerging coastalization and urbanization threats to the prehistoric Concón Dunes and Humedal de Mantagua coastal area of Chile is being investigated by researchers via uncrewed aircraft systems (UAS) in "Contrasting Coastal Dune Environments in Chile." Four UAS were utilized: Anzu Raptor T, DJI Mavic 3E, DJI Mavic 3M, and DJI Air 3 to collect various images of the coastal dunes. Multispectral and RGB cameras gather images by photogrammetry to create orthomosaics and monitor vegetation indexes in Pix4Dmapper. Thermal cameras provided images in rainbow, white hot infrared, and black hot infrared schemes to monitor wildlife and vegetation. The normalized difference vegetation …

Understanding The Long-Term Patterns Of Change Of A Tidal Marsh In Mission Bay, San Diego, California, Carrie A. Shuster, Theresa Sinicrope Talley Ph.D., Drew Talley Ph.D., Zhi-Yong Yin Ph.D., Kellie Uyeda Ph.D.
Theses
Coastal marshes are among California’s most productive ecosystems and the most impacted, having been extensively modified by dredging, filling, and urban development. This thesis investigates over a century of change for a marsh in Northern Mission Bay, San Diego, California using ecological and spatial analyses.
Chapter 1 provides an overview of the environmental history and current land use of the Northern Mission Bay marsh, tracing changes from pre-contact Indigenous stewardship through colonial and modern urban development. It also introduces a restoration plant palette derived from historical and contemporary species occurrences, ecological functions, and documented cultural uses. By integrating ethnobotanical knowledge …
